What Is Adoption Law?

Adoption law is the legal process of becoming a child’s legal parent. Adoption establishes a permanent legal relationship between you, your spouse or partner, and an adoptive child. Adoption is highly regulated by state law. There are many different types of adoption, including:

  • Open adoption
  • Closed adoption
  • Private adoption
  • Foster child adoption
  • Step-child adoption
  • International adoption

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need an Adoption Lawyer?

Many couples are surprised to find out how complex and expensive the adoption process can be. Trying to do an adoption on your own can end up being more costly than working with an adoption attorney. Some examples of other situations where you might need an adoption lawyer include:

  • Your adoption falls through
  • The child’s birth parents change their minds about adoption
  • You want to adopt a child from another country
  • The child’s birth parents want to stay in contact after the adoption

How Can an Adoption Lawyer Help Me?

An adoption lawyer can review your adoption case and explain your legal options. They can explain the legal process and make sure you are prepared for what to expect. When it is time to file the adoption papers with the court, your lawyer can prepare the documentation so the court process runs smoothly. In your adoption case, your lawyer can help:

  • Identify the right adoption agency for your needs
  • Prepare adoption paperwork and explain the terms
  • Gather information for your background check
  • Negotiate the costs and terms of the adoption
  • Explain New Mexico and federal adoption laws

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ire an Adoption Lawyer?

If you don’t hire an adoption lawyer, you run the risk of complications with the adoption process. Adoption involves the legal process of becoming the child’s legal parent. If there are problems with the legal adoption payers, it can cause a delay or disputes over parental rights. Without proper legal review, your adoption case may involve:

  • Delays that threaten the adoption
  • Problems with international adoptions and immigration
  • Return of the birth parents asserting their rights
  • An unknown birth parent challenging the adoption
  • Having undisclosed physical or mental health issues with the child

What Are the Top Questions When Choosing an Adoption Lawyer in Crownpoint?

These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able and confident that your adoption attorney has the qualifications, experience, and ability to manage your case. Many adoption lawyers offer an initial consultation so you can underst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ions include:

  • What is your experience in handling adoptions in New Mexico?
  • Have you managed adoption cases like mine?
  • What is your approach to handling adoption cases with special needs children?
  • What is your record for successful adoption cases?
  • How will you communicate with me about the progress of my case?
  • What is your fee and billing structure?

Tips for Hiring an Adoption Lawyer

Take the time to find an adoption lawyer who is right for you and will represent your best interests. Find a lawyer who understands your adoption needs and goals and has the experience to get the best outcome. Things to do:

  • Ask for recommendations
  • Research lawyers online
  • Schedule consultations
  • Review experience and expertise
  • Talk about billing and fees
  • Trust your instincts
